I have one unrelated issue/request - currently when I have enabled 
BRLTTY and then I connect some usb device (any device, like external 
keyboard or anything) to my phone, BRLTTY shows (system) dialog that it 
wants to use the USB device and it's annoying to always close it. I 
think it shouldn't try to automatically connect to USB devices. And/or 
there should be option to enable/disable automatic connecting to usb 
devices. But in case it is enabled, it should check if the connected 
device is one of supported braille devices and only then trigger the 
connection dialog. Another way instead of that automatic connecting 
there might be button in options that will let user trigger search for 
connected usb devices manually.
